数据库数据类型就像是一个容器,用来存放不同类型的数据。不同的数据类型有不同的存储方式和取值范围,选择合适的数据类型对数据库的性能和存储空间有着重要的影响。
为什么数据库数据类型如此重要?
- 优化存储: 不同的数据类型占用不同的存储空间,选择合适的数据类型可以节省存储空间。
- 提高查询效率: 数据库引擎可以根据数据类型进行优化,从而提高查询速度。
- 保证数据完整性: 不同的数据类型有不同 英国华侨华人数据 的约束条件,可以保证数据的准确性和一致性。
常用的数据库数据类型
数值类型
- 整数类型: INT, SMALLINT, BIGINT 等,用于存储整数。
- 浮点数类型: FLOAT, DOUBLE 等,用于存储小数。
- 定点数类型: DECIMAL, NUMERIC 等,用于存储精确的小数。
字符串类型
- CHAR: 固定长度的字符类型。
- VARCHAR: 可变 老挝 Whatsapp 号码列表 长度的字符类型。
- TEXT: 用于存储大文本。
日期和时间类型
- DATE: 用于存储日期。
- TIME: 用于存储时间。
- DATETIME: 用于存储日期和时间。
- TIMESTAMP: 时间戳类型,常用于记录数据创建时间。
其他类型
- 布尔类型: BOOLEAN 或 BIT,用于存储真假值。
- 枚举类型: ENUM,用于存储一组预定义的值。
- 集合类型: SET,用于存储多个值。
- JSON类型: JSON,用于存储JSON格式的数据。
如何选择合适的数据类型?
- 数据类型: 根据数据的本质选择合适的数据类型,例如,年龄用整数类型,姓名用字符类型。
- 存储空间: 考虑存储空间的限制,选择占用空间较小的数据类型。
- 查询效率: 考虑查询的频繁程度和查询条件,选择适合的数据类型。
- 数据精度: 根据数据的精度要求选择合适的数据类型,例如,货币金额使用定点数类型。
数据库数据类型常见问题
- 数据类型转换: 在进行数据操作时,有时需要进行数据类型转换。
- 数据溢出: 当数据超出数据类型的取值范围时,会发生数据溢出。
- NULL值: NULL 表示未知或不存在的值。
总结
数据库数据类型是数据库设计中的基础概念,合理选择数据类型可以提高数据库的性能和可靠性。在设计数据库时,我们应该根据数据的特点和应用场景,选择合适的数据类型。
SEO 关键词: 数据库数据类型, SQL数据类型, MySQL数据类型, 数据库设计, 数据类型选择, 数据类型转换, 数据溢出, NULL值
SEO 友好建议:
- 标题清晰: 直接点明文章主题。
- 内容结构清晰: 使用段落和标题划分内容,方便阅读。
- 关键词布局合理: 在标题、段落、图片alt属性中自然插入关键词。
- 内链外链建设: 链接到相关的文章或网站,提高网站权重。
- 图片优化: 为图片添加alt属性,提高图片的搜索排名。
希望这篇文章能帮助你更好地理解数据库数据类型!
[温馨提示: 这篇文章仅供参考,具体操作请以官方文档或专业人士的建议为准。]**
[你可以根据需要对这篇文章进行进一步的修改和完善,例如添加更多示例、图片或视频,以增强文章的吸引力。]
[如果你想针对某个特定的方面进行更深入的探讨,比如不同数据库的数据类型差异、数据类型优化等,也可以提出你的要求。]
[另外,为了提高文章的 SEO 效果,建议将这篇文